Hi
Throwing away the airbox and just sticking some tights over the carb inlet is likely to loose you power. One of the most important bits of an air filter is the area of it. By putting a mesh over the carb you are going to restrict it.
Dont think there is a K&N filter replacement for the airbox. You can get the individual filters to replace the airbox. They may give you a bit more power if the airbox is restrictive, will sound deeper, will be a pain if they get wet (such as in the rain or washing the bike) and will require rejetting
